Application: Bis[2-(methacryloyloxy)ethyl] phosphate (BMEP) can be used:• As a bifunctional crosslinker to synthesize superabsorbent polymers (SAPs) via free radical polymerization. These SAPs can be used for agricultural applications.
• To prepare self-etching primer formulations for enamel and dentine. Primers with BMEP exhibit good wetting, etching, and penetration in both dentine and enamel.
• As a precursor to synthesize fire retardant nanocomposites via suspension polymerization.
Features and Benefits: • Presence of dimethacrylate groups enables cross-linking and improves copolymerization.
• Hydrophilicity and short carbon chains can enhance wetting.
General description: Bis[2-(methacryloyloxy)ethyl] phosphate (BMEP) is a hydrophilic monomer with two polymerizable methacrylate groups and a centrally placed phosphate group. In presence of an acid, it can undergo spontaneous polymerization with a high degree of conversion. It is widely used as a precursor in the synthesis of poly (BMEP), dental resins, hydrogels, and fire-retardant polymer composites.
